Rebuilding front master cylinder piston what type of lube should I use?
My piston for my front brake master cylinder is very sticky I took it apart and the o ring is very dry and manual says to put lubricant on the o ring and in the bore. The manual does not say what type I should use. I am afraid that if I use the wrong lube it could do something to the brake fluid.
You can lube it with the same brake fluid that you fill the cylinder with
Agree. You could immerse it in some fluid for a few minutes before refitting. But how old is your bike? If you have it apart how about fitting new seals? Will give it a fresh life.
I end up buying the rebuilt kit from Harley and it came with some type of lube that was black and oily. When I bleed the brakes I saw that oil mix in with the brake fluid I am sure it is ok it is what came with the kit. At least I hope so!
